Rep. Jim Jordan (R-Ohio) finished second to Rep. Steve Scalise (R-La.) in internal GOP balloting this week. Rep. Austin Scott (R-Ga.) is a newcomer to the race.

House Republicans are preparing Friday afternoon to hold a closed-door vote between two nominees for speaker: Reps. Jim Jordan and Austin Scott . The conference is scrambling to find a nominee after Majority Leader Steve Scalise dropped out of the race Thursday night as he struggled to round up the necessary 217 votes to get elected by the full chamber. It’s unclear when a vote for speaker could take place on the House floor.The House convened at 9 a.m.

Without a speaker, the House is unable to consider any legislation to aid Israel in its war against Hamas or pass any appropriations bills to avoid a potential government shutdown in mid-November. The House convened at 9 a.m. for a short session before recessing so that House Republicans could meet privately.
